Where to put images for lisp packages? (was: Gnus 5.10 is now on the tru

From: Reiner Steib
Subject: Where to put images for lisp packages? (was: Gnus 5.10 is now on the trunk)
Date: Thu, 09 Sep 2004 15:33:05 +0200
On Tue, Sep 07 2004, Miles Bader wrote:

> On Mon, Sep 06, 2004 at 07:58:29PM +0200, Reiner Steib wrote:
>> I have placed the new (or changed) images in lisp/gnus/.  This is the
>> location where most images lived before the merge (i.e. in Gnus 5.9).
>> But I think it would be better to move the files lisp/gnus/*.[px][bp]m
>> to etc/gnus/ [1] and etc/smilies/ [2].  Currently, the smilies images
>> aren't found.
> We should come up with some sort of consistent rule for where lisp-package
> image files go -- currently it seems kinda random: [...]

I agree.

> If they're to go in etc/, it would be nice if they went in to a
> sub-hierarchy that strictly mirrored the correspodning lisp dirs, to
> make them easier to find (for a hacker, not for the code :-).

"strictly" would require minor changes in `smilies.el': Look in
etc/gnus instead of etc/smilies.

On Thu, Sep 09 2004, Miles Bader wrote:

> FWIW, I've gotten around to switching to the new in-tree Gnus (I
> uninstalled my previous Gnus 5.10 installation), and everything seems to
> work fine, including the Gnus mode-line icon.

Do you see these test smilies as images (when
`gnus-treat-display-smileys' is non-nil)?

| Test smileys:  :-) :-\ :-( :-/

For me, `smiley-data-directory' is nil and no graphical smilies are

| (defcustom smiley-data-directory (nnheader-find-etc-directory "smilies")
|   "*Location of the smiley faces files."

